SAINT PAUL, Minn. — MLV Minnesota General Manager and Head Coach Pedro Mendes today announced the team has signed outside hitter Payton Caffrey to a contract, beginning with the 2027 season.
Caffrey, 27, recently completed her second season with Dentil/Praia Clube of Brazil’s Women’s Volleyball Superliga — one of the premier leagues in the world — where she helped the club win the league championship. She led Dentil/Praia Clube in scoring and finished tied for sixth in the league overall. Caffrey has also found success across multiple international leagues, including a standout 2022 season in Puerto Rico, where she earned Best Scorer, Best Server, Best Outside Hitter, and League MVP honors.

The six-foot outside hitter had a decorated indoor collegiate volleyball career. At West Virginia (2016-17), she was named the AVCA Midwest Region Freshman of the Year and earned All-Big 12 first team honors. At Florida State (2018-19), she earned ACC Player of the Year and East Region Player of the Year honors and was an AVCA Honorable Mention All-America selection in 2018.

A native of Chuluota, Fla., Caffrey was a four-year letterwinner at Winter Springs High School, where she set the area record for career kills as a four-year starter and won a Class A state championship during her senior year.
